About the website- I'd see about the domain name for your full name for congress.com. It's better to keep your full name out there as much as possible since some voters go by recognition alone. I can understand why you'd want just Jeff (accessible, simple, etc.), so I think both ideas have merit.
One of the best things you can do is find a good local printing company- one that will work with you on both prices and time constraints. It's invaluable to be able to call up the printer on Thursday to ask them to rush a job for a scheduled-at-the-last-minute rally/fundraiser on Saturday afternoon! And of course, one that's a union shop since you need that union bug on your signs, posters, etc.
And for the most part IGNORE CONSULTANTS. Go with your instincts. It's your race to win or lose, and don't let anyone tell you otherwise. Yes, listen to them on the mundane things like when your ads should run on TV or in the papers- but not what those ads should say. Remember that they are the people who brought us 3 different Al Gores in 2000. So listen to them, but just take their advice with a grain of salt.
I have never run for office myself, but I have helped run campaigns for others, put in 80 hours of campaigning a week, cried over losses, and floated on cloud 9 after victories, so take this for what you will. The next year and a half is going to be hell for you and your family and friends. It's a ton of work, mucho stress, financially devastating, and takes a harsh physical toll on the candidate (keep eating well). And did I also mention that it's WORTH EVERY SECOND? :-)
